Asian Short Ribs with Star Anise and Ginger

Image for Asian Short Ribs with Star Anise and Ginger

ingredients

Vegetable oil, as needed
2 pounds bone-in beef short ribs
1 cup sliced onions
1 cup rice wine
1 cup beef stock
2 tablespoons Kikkoman Soy Sauce
2 tablespoons brown sugar or palm sugar
10 garlic cloves
3 star anise pods
1/2 teaspoon ground ginger
1 tablespoon butter
Snipped chives
Wasabi paste

directions

In saute pan, heat oil. Brown short ribs and onions; transfer to oven-proof casserole. Deglaze saute pan with wine; add wine, stock, soy sauce, sugar, garlic, star anise and ginger to casserole. Cover and braise in 300 degree oven until meat is falling off bones.

Remove short ribs; strain and degrease liquid. Simmer short ribs in liquid until liquid is reduced and flavorful. Add butter and simmer until incorporated. Garnish with chives and a small amount of wasabi paste.

THE STORY OF SOY SAUCE

Even people who love soy sauce and use it all the time are often surprised to learn what it is and how it’s made. We make ours from just four simple ingredients—water, soybeans, wheat, and salt. Those ingredients are transformed through a traditional brewing process—much like making wine or beer—that has remained unchanged for centuries.
